Overview
A report by Deloitte found that companies with a strong focus on employee development have 2.3 times higher cash flows per employee than companies that do not prioritize employee development. As the world of work evolves rapidly, employers recognize the critical importance of training and development in keeping up with the changing landscape. From upskilling to reskilling, employee training has become a key priority for organizations looking to stay competitive and retain top talent. But with so many different training methods and technologies available, it can take time to know where to focus your efforts.
Enter personalized learning, the next important thing in employee training. By tailoring training programs to each employee’s needs and preferences, organizations can provide more effective and engaging learning experiences that lead to better outcomes. According to Deloitte, personalized training leads to higher job satisfaction, engagement, and employee recommendations than one-size-fits-all training.
This article will explore personalized learning, why it matters, and how to implement it in your organization.
What is Personalized Learning?
Personalized learning is an approach to education and training that tailors the learning experience to the needs and preferences of each learner. This approach recognizes that different people have different learning styles, interests, and goals and that a one-size-fits-all approach to training is often ineffective.
Why Does Personalized Learning Matter?
In today’s fast-paced work environment, employees must constantly adapt and learn new skills to stay competitive. However, traditional training methods like classroom instruction and e-learning modules are often too generic and do not provide employees the support and flexibility to succeed.
Personalized learning addresses these challenges by providing customized learning experiences tailored to each employee’s needs and preferences. Doing so helps employees develop new skills more effectively and efficiently and can improve employee engagement and retention. Harvard Business Review states that personalized learning can lead to a 46% increase in job performance and a 30% increase in employee satisfaction.
In addition, personalized learning can help organizations stay ahead of the curve by identifying skills gaps and providing targeted training to address them. That can be especially important in industries undergoing rapid transformation or facing disruptive technologies.
How to Implement Personalized Learning in Your Organization
Implementing personalized learning in your organization requires a shift in mindset and a commitment to ongoing learning and development. Here are some critical steps to get started:
1. Assess Your Training Needs:
Conduct a thorough assessment of your current training programs to identify areas where personalized learning could be beneficial. That might include skills gaps, low engagement, or a need for more flexible learning options.
2. Define Learning Objectives:
Work with employees to define their learning objectives and identify the types of training and support that would be most helpful to them. That might include self-directed learning modules, peer-to-peer learning, or one-on-one coaching and mentoring.
3. Choose Technology:
Two kinds of technology can assist with personalized learning. The first one understands management systems (LMS) that enable employees to access training modules whenever they wish. Another type is artificial intelligence (AI) tools, which can customize learning recommendations based on an employee’s prior performance and preferences. Selecting the technology that meets specific needs is recommended to facilitate personalized learning.
4. Provide Support:
Provide ongoing support to employees as they engage in personalized learning, such as regular check-ins with managers or coaches or opportunities for peer-to-peer learning and collaboration.
5. Measure Results:
Track and measure the impact of personalized learning on employee engagement, retention, and skills development to improve your training programs continuously.
